Output d3bca1982ffa43ca63b917708c1ebeb3ba7fe2b5d9dbcf9ddcc754ce32211d33:185

value
306599
script pubkey
OP_0 OP_PUSHBYTES_20 39b446c4e602c79a9e566a3507fd42c0d13fc5f1
address
bc1q8x6yd38xqtre48jkdg6s0l2zcrgnl303xk8r9s
transaction
d3bca1982ffa43ca63b917708c1ebeb3ba7fe2b5d9dbcf9ddcc754ce32211d33
confirmations
68793
spent
true